We chose to stay at a hot spring hotel in Jiaoxi and took the Taiwan Railway to Waiao early in the morning. As soon as we walked out of the station and across the street, we found the long Waiao Beach. The weather was beautiful and cloudless, but the sand was a bit too hot. We walked along the beach, where the water was icy and refreshing. We walked towards Wushi Harbor Pier, passing a yellow building that housed Waiao's Café No. 9. We had a bite to eat and then headed straight to the pier to depart for Guishan Island.
The weather was absolutely fantastic that day, and the breeze kept the heat at bay. Our guide led the way around the island, explaining the sights along the way. The journey was about 2 kilometers, with plenty of rest areas and restrooms along the way. It was absolutely travel-friendly. After exploring the island, we boarded a boat to see whales and dolphins. The number of them was even greater than we'd expected, swimming and jumping right alongside the boat. It was a truly spectacular sight. After landing, we headed towards Toucheng Old Street, a half-hour walk. The diverse decor and murals on the old street created a cozy living space. We ended up choosing a Japanese restaurant for the evening. The ingredients were all fresh, and they had all-you-can-drink miso soup! #Yilan #TurtleShanIsland
